Decorating with fresh hops at Castle Farm

Kentish Hop Season has arrived. Decorate your home with these beautiful bines of green foliage. Put them up fresh and they will dry in position and keep their colour throughout the season until next year. Order online for home delivery. Very short season, best quality will be early! September at My Farmers Market

As we move into September, the farmers markets take on a true harvest feel. You’ll start to see hops, apples, game and cobnuts, along with plenty of late‑summer favourites such as cucumbers, tomatoes, new-season potatoes and a wide range of fresh, seasonal produce.

Although each of our farmers markets runs once a month, they take place at different nearby locations on different weeks. This means you can enjoy shopping with our stallholders every week throughout September simply by visiting a different market.

September 2026 Farmers Market Dates
Sunday 6th September - Hall Place Bexley Farmers Market — 1st Sunday of the month from 10am
Sunday 13th September - Lenham Country Market — 2nd Sunday of the month from 9am
Saturday 19th September - Hall Place Bexley Saturday Farmers Market — 3rd Saturday of the month from 10am
Sunday 20th September - Chislehurst Farmers Market — 3rd Sunday of the month from 10am
Sunday 27th September - West Malling Farmers Market — 4th Sunday of the month from 9.30am

Quiz Trail Question of the Week: Where does Mike Nolan live?

Lace up your walking shoes for the Broadstairs Quiz Trail & Town Souvenir, and discover a slice of pop history along the way. Broadstairs is home to Mike Nolan of Bucks Fizz - the band whose Eurovision-winning 'Making Your Mind Up' sold four million copies worldwide. After a serious tour bus crash in 1984, Mike now runs the charity Headfirst, raising funds for head injury research, and still performs with The Fizz. Wild Box at Faversham Hop Festival

This harvest season, Wild Box is heading home to Faversham Hop Festival, bringing a taste of Kent to the bar in the Central Car Park. Founded by Laura Taylor in 2019, Wild Box has been championing the very best of Kent-produced spirits, wines and beers ever since. For the Hop Festival, they are keeping things suitably local.

Expect real ale from Shepherd Neame, poured straight from the barrel, alongside delicious local ciders from Dudda’s Tun — all served with the care, craft and attention to detail that Wild Box is known for.
